The 2011–12 Coppa Italia, also known as TIM Cup for sponsorship reasons, was the 64th edition of the competition. As in the previous year, 78 clubs took part in the tournament. Internazionale were the cup holders. Napoli were the winners, thus qualifying for the group stage of the 2012–13 UEFA Europa League.
